A late only 9 months ago is still a significant drag on your score. It not only puts the ceiling on your score, but then opens up wild swings. 69 seems really wild, but that AU card is also still suspect.

Sorry for the bad news, but closing a card with a late does not remove the late from score impact. It will age and have less effect, but for now, it’s there.

I am pretty sure I figured out the issue old chargeoffs were updated monthly and showing balances now because still with the original creditors. they all of the sudden decided they would update monthly as lates and show the balances. So I am sure FICO is nailing me now.
